
Venture Capital Firms Expand Opportunities For Diverse Investors
Unfortunately, venture capital firms have made very little progress on diversity in the past decade. While there are many reasons investors, venture capital firms and startups might wish not to widely disseminate specific investment information, it makes demonstrating diversity issues more difficult. Harvard Business Review found that IPOs for companies with diverse investment teams outperformed their less diverse peers by up to 32 percent. There are firms affirmatively focused on diversityThe number of female- and minority-led investment firms has increased in the past decade, although the pace still is insufficient. One firm actively seeking participation from diverse limited partners is Acrew Capital, founded in 2019 by well-respected venture capital veteran Theresia Gouw.
